Runbook section 4.2 — Prototype dispatch to Verrow Test Lab. Dispatch desk: prototype units from the Callun bench must ship in the grey anti-static cases, one unit per case, foam inserts checked for damage before packing. Photograph each serial plate and attach the images to the shipment record. Book only the vetted courier roster; no substitutions. The courier hand-over instruction appears directly below.

dispatch memo: the sorius tamius courier leaves the praeth ledger at gate 4873 under passcode 928014

Subject: Hiring freeze — Meridano Support Division

Hi all,

Heads-up for branch managers: effective next Monday, we're pausing all new hires in the Meridano Support Division. Open requisitions are on hold, including the two team-lead roles in Ostbridge. Contractors already onboarded can finish their terms, but no extensions without sign-off from Dalia Frent. This isn't company-wide — other divisions are unaffected — but please route any support staffing gaps through the shared pool for now. The reasoning ties into something we'll share below.

confidential, bagep-fajef: Gross margin on Druwyn came in at 5 percent against a plan of 15 percent. Only 5 of the 80 pilot accounts renewed Druwyn, so a churn review is set for April 1.

TICKET-4182: Staging env drift broke Quillscan baseline

Hey, so the static-analysis baseline file on staging got regenerated against the wrong branch, and now Quillscan flags ~300 "new" findings that are actually ancient. Root cause: the staging box was missing the env var that tells Quillscan where to pull the signed baseline from, so it silently fell back to empty. Fix is to restore the env file; the line right after this sets the token that authorizes baseline fetches.

sealed setting: LEDGER_TOKEN20=6148d35bbb480b0ab79e